终极指南Meridian模型集成中的Stacking与Blending技术对比【免费下载链接】meridianMeridian is an MMM framework that enables advertisers to set up and run their own in-house models.项目地址: https://gitcode.com/GitHub_Trending/meri/meridianMeridian作为一款强大的MMM营销混合模型框架为广告主提供了在内部搭建和运行模型的能力。本文将深入探讨Meridian模型集成中两种关键技术——Stacking与Blending帮助您理解它们的核心原理、适用场景及实施方法轻松提升营销模型的预测精度与稳定性。 模型集成基础为何选择Stacking与Blending在营销数据分析中单一模型往往难以捕捉复杂的市场动态。Meridian框架通过模型集成技术将多个基模型的预测结果结合实现112的效果。Stacking与Blending作为两种主流集成策略广泛应用于meridian/model/model.py等核心模块中是提升模型鲁棒性的关键手段。核心优势对比Stacking通过元模型学习基模型的权重分配适合数据量充足的场景Blending采用简单加权方式融合预测结果更适合实时性要求高的营销决策 Stacking技术深度解析Stacking堆叠是一种分层模型集成方法其核心思想是将多个基模型的输出作为新特征训练一个元模型进行最终预测。在Meridian框架中这一过程主要通过meridian/model/posterior_sampler.py实现概率分布的堆叠优化。实施步骤基模型训练使用不同算法如线性回归、随机森林训练多个模型特征生成将基模型的预测结果作为新特征元模型优化通过meridian/analysis/optimizer.py训练元模型学习最优权重组合适用场景大型营销活动效果预测多渠道广告归因分析长期ROI趋势建模 Blending技术实践指南Blending混合通过简单加权方式融合多个模型的预测结果实现快速部署与实时决策。Meridian在meridian/analysis/summarizer.py中提供了开箱即用的Blending工具支持动态调整权重参数。实施要点权重设定根据模型性能分配权重如准确率、F1分数实时更新通过meridian/backend/config.py配置动态权重调整策略结果验证使用meridian/data/unit_testing_data/中的测试数据集验证混合效果适用场景实时竞价广告优化短期营销活动调整A/B测试结果融合 两种技术的关键差异对比维度StackingBlending复杂度高低计算成本高低数据需求大小实时性低高实现模块model/posterior_sampler.pyanalysis/summarizer.py 实战建议如何选择集成策略数据规模判断当数据量超过10万条时优先选择Stacking实时性需求广告投放实时优化场景适合Blending资源限制计算资源有限时Blending是更经济的选择验证方法使用meridian/analysis/review/checks.py中的模型评估工具进行效果对比 开始使用Meridian集成功能要在您的项目中应用Stacking或Blending技术只需通过以下步骤克隆Meridian仓库git clone https://gitcode.com/GitHub_Trending/meri/meridian参考demo/Meridian_Getting_Started.ipynb中的集成示例通过meridian/model/spec.py配置集成参数使用meridian/analysis/visualizer.py可视化集成效果无论您是营销分析师还是数据科学家Meridian的模型集成功能都能帮助您构建更强大、更可靠的营销预测模型为广告决策提供数据驱动的有力支持。 扩展学习资源模型集成理论meridian/model/equations.py实战案例demo/Meridian_RF_Demo.ipynbAPI文档meridian/init.py【免费下载链接】meridianMeridian is an MMM framework that enables advertisers to set up and run their own in-house models.项目地址: https://gitcode.com/GitHub_Trending/meri/meridian创作声明:本文部分内容由AI辅助生成(AIGC),仅供参考